Output 14e229298361fc21db74dc779742995c21e4fd4a3d61f5da5f8ea9e96694da09:1

value
18048095
script pubkey
OP_0 OP_PUSHBYTES_20 e65e346b3515a951ca5cfcd250741966f0a9423a
address
bc1que0rg6e4zk54rjjulnf9qaqevmc2js366h2c9l
transaction
14e229298361fc21db74dc779742995c21e4fd4a3d61f5da5f8ea9e96694da09
spent
true